Carolina dares to think it has found a quarterback
Posted Apr 20, 2007
The coaches are hesitant to say just how strong red-shirt freshman quarterback T.J. Yates came on during the last couple of weeks of spring practice, but the young man has all but captured the starting job. For anyone who watched film of him playing high-school ball back in Georgia, the physical traits were certainly obvious all along. He's at least 6 foot 3, and he isn't skinny. The kid can move, too.
